Potato Chips Herrs Any Type Restaurants in New Castle
Show restaurants on map
4.8
Menu
4.8
Menu
City: New Castle, 501 W 7th St, New Castle, United States
"We are in the area for a two day sporting event and were looking for somewhere to pick up some sandwiches. After reading local reviews we decided to v..."
Price
The Average price for Potato Chips Herrs Any Type is:
$2.9
Feedback
These reviews refer only to the mentioned ingredients.